One of the first truly international music styles, Reggae has its origins in the Ska and Rocksteady studios of Kingston, Jamaica. Some of the first Reggae studios (Black Ark) later went on to create new genres, including Dub, Ragga, and even the prototype for American Hip Hop. The most famous proponents of Reggae are the Marley family (Bob and Ziggy), whose bands toured the world and produced some of the best selling singles and albums of all time. The first producer of Bob Marley and the Wailers was Lee "Scratch" Perry, legendary father of Dub (originally meaning the B-side of a record, with drum breaks and dropouts for MCs to shout out over).
